Seventeen to Hold Fan Meeting at Incheon Munhak Stadium on March 20-21

Photo Source: Pledis Entertainment SEVENTEEN will hold a fan meeting titled 'Carat Land' at Incheon Munhak Stadium on March 20-21. This fan meeting, taking place in a large stadium, is exceptional and attests to SEVENTEEN's popularity, having drawn 1.5 million attendees last year. The event can also be enjoyed through online live streaming. Celebrating their 10th debut anniversary, SEVENTEEN continues their global activities, including an appearance at a music festival in Mexico.

AESPA successfully completes their second North American tour in the United States, Mexico, and Canada.

SM Entertainment aespa has successfully completed their second North American tour in the United States, Mexico, and Canada with '2024-25 aespa LIVE TOUR – SYNK: PARALLEL LINE'. During this tour, aespa showcased their representative mega hits and English songs, establishing a strong connection with local fans and achieving full house attendance at every show. Audience members actively participated in enthusiastic cheers and dance challenges, demonstrating aespa's popularity in the region. Following this successful tour, aespa is set to continue their second world tour with a performance in London, United Kingdom on March 2nd. SM Entertainment SM Entertainment

Jungkook’s ‘Seven’ ranks on the U.S. Billboard ‘Global (Excluding U.S.)’ chart for 80 weeks… Setting the longest record for a K-pop solo artist!

Jungkook's solo single 'Seven' has set a new record for the longest charting K-pop solo artist on the U.S. Billboard 'Global (excluding U.S.)' chart, staying on the chart for 80 weeks. The achievement reflects various successes on the Billboard charts. Additionally, Jimin and Jin continue to show popularity on the charts with their albums 'MUSE' and 'Happy' respectively, while V's 'Winter Ahead' is also enjoying commercial success with a long run. BTS's anthology album 'Proof' has been on the 'World Albums' chart for 137 weeks, heightening expectations for their overall activities.

“CJ ENM’s Localization Strategy for K-Pop Pays Off: Following JO1 and INI, Girl Group Successfully Debuts”

CJ ENM's strategy for localizing K-POP has proven successful. Groups under LaPon Entertainment such as INI and JO1 have achieved significant success in Japan. INI has achieved million-seller status, while JO1 continues to top the Oricon chart. Girl groups MIAE and ISSUE have also garnered industry attention with successful performances since their debut. CJ ENM is actively working on globalizing K-POP through the MCS system and plans to expand its global fandom through various events like LAPOSTA 2025.
